Department Information
Within this setting, the Department of World Languages and Cultures is committed to helping students become global citizens prepared with the linguistic and cultural proficiency necessary to be successful in an interconnected world. Rooted in the belief that language is the key to fostering cross-cultural understanding and facilitating international collaboration, the Department offers comprehensive degrees and creates opportunities for students to immerse themselves beyond the classroom in language clubs, community engagement, and study abroad programs. At the undergraduate level, students can pursue a Bachelor of Arts (B.A.) degree in World Languages and Cultures with concentrations in Arabic Studies, Chinese Studies, French Studies, German Studies, Japanese Studies, Spanish Studies, and Spanish for the Professions as well as Minors in the same languages, Latin American Studies, and Comparative Literature. These programs encourage students to explore the richness of humankind through language acquisition and cultural immersion. At the graduate level, the Department offers a Master of Arts (M.A.) in Spanish and a Master of Arts in Teaching (M.A.T.) in Spanish Education degrees that provide advanced training for those looking to deepen their language and cultural studies expertise or enter a career in language education. Job Summary
Reporting to the Chair of the Department of World Languages and Cultures, the Assistant Professor of Spanish position requires teaching undergraduate and graduate courses in both face-to-face and online formats. Courses to be taught may include those for the B.A. World Languages and Cultures, Spanish Studies and Spanish for the Professions Concentrations, M.A. and M.A.T. Spanish programs as well as for the Spanish and Latin American Studies Minors. The Assistant Professor will engage in productive scholarship in the discipline and provide service at the departmental, college, university, and professional levels. The position is a 10-month, tenure-track appointment and is housed on the University's Statesboro campus.
Required Qualifications
- Earned doctoral degree in Spanish with expertise in Latin American Literature and Culture, or a closely related field, by August 1, 2026, with at least 18 graduate semester hours in Spanish.
- Credentials and willingness to teach undergraduate and graduate courses.
- Willingness to teach in-person, hybrid, and online courses.
- Ability and willingness to teach Spanish courses related to the professions.
- Willingness to engage with institutional student success initiatives.
- Commitment to engaging with best practice initiatives in instruction and pedagogy, mentoring, and curriculum design and development.
- Demonstrated commitment to advancing a strong and growing research and scholarship agenda and the production of research/creative activities as appropriate to the discipline.
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ience with teaching courses in translation, interpreting, and/or Spanish for health professions, business, etc.
- Experience with identifying, placing, and supervising students in internships.
- Experience with community outreach.
- Experience with AI-assisted language learning.
- Experience with ACTFL Proficiency Guidelines.
- ACTFL-defined Superior-level speaking proficiency.
